Noticastrum acuminatum (DC.) Cuatrec.
Description Noticastrum acuminatum (Asteraceae: Astereae: Chrysopsidinae) in patches of sandy soil in the lowland temperate grasslands (Pampas) at Alegrete, Rio Grande do Sul, Brazil.
